gpt35win.zip - GNUPLOT MS-Windows v3.5 (apraksts par v3.4)
satur programmu divu un trīs dimensiju grafiku zīmēšanai. Var ielasīt arī gatavus datu failus, rakstītus ASCII kodos.
Darbošanās notiek, vai nu izvēloties jau gatavu demo failu, kuri lielā skaitā ir zem direktorijas /demo/ (ar paplašinājumu *.dem) vai arī katram pašam rakstot komandas, kuru izpildīšanas rezultātā var uzzīmēt arī vienu vai vairākus grafikus.
Lai saprastu, kā/kur notiek rakstīšana, un kas no tās iznāk, vispirms var aplūkot bildi, kurā var redzēt gan Windows GnuPlot versijas darbības vidi, gan grafiku (lai palielinātu, uzklikšķiniet uz bildes).
Aiz teksta
gnuplot>
lietotājs var rakstīt komandu, kas jāizpilda.
Patīkami, ka agrāk rakstītas komandas var likt uzrakstīt atkārtoti, attiecīgu reižu skaitu spiežot "bultiņu uz augšu".
Te būs dažu komandu skaidrojumi:
set ... - uzstāda dažādus zīmējamā attēla parametrus.
show ... - parāda šos uzstādītos parametrus.
set no_ - lieto, ja vajag atcelt agrāk uzstādītus parametrus (piemēram - set nogrid).
set grid - uzliek koordinātu tīklu.
set size x,y - uzliek attēla izmērus (pēc noklusēšanas x=1, y=1).
set sample ptu_sk - uzstāda, cik punktos tiks aprēķinātas funkcijas
vērtības (pēc noklusēšanas ptu_sk = 100).
set xtics sak,int - uzstāda iedaļu sākumpunktu (sak) un intervālu (int) uz x ass (attiecīgi ytics un ztics - y un z asīm).
set arrow bult_nr from x1,y1 to x2,y2 - zīmē bultiņu ar numuru bult_nr no koordinātām (x1,y1) uz (x2,y2).
set offsets kr,lab,au,ap - uzstāda kreisās, labās, augšas un apakšas maliņu izmērus.
Var uzstādīt arī vēl daudzko citu, piemēram,
set parametric - vienādojumam parametriskā formā,
set polar - vienādojumam polārajās koordinātās,
set logscale - zīmējumam logaritmiskajā skalā,
u.c.
Lai ne tikai uzstādītu zīmējuma parametrus, bet arī uzzīmētu pašu grafiku, lieto komandu plot (2dimensiju grafikiem) vai splot (trīsdimensiju grafikiem).
Piemēram, attēlā redzamais grafiks tika uzdots sekojoši:
gnuplot> plot [-45:45] x*sin(x) with linespoints
Intervāls [-45,45] nozīmē intervālu uz x ass, kurā tiek zīmēts grafiks,
x*sin(x) - attēlojamā funkcija formā y=f(x),
with linespoints - paziņo, ka grafiks jāzīmē ar līnijām un
punktiem.
Pozitīvi, ka iespējams arī likt zīmēt grafiku pēc datiem, kas ir ievadīti kādā failā.
Piemēram, ja vēlaties zīmēt xy grafiku, punktiem uzrādot arī iespējamo kļūdu nogrieznīšus, teksta failā jābūt trim kolonnām, kur pirmajā būtu x koordinātas, otrajā - y koordinātas un trešajā - iespējamā kļūda attiecīgajam punktam.
Piemērs, ja dati atrodas failā "dati.txt":
gnuplot> plot [1:4.5] [0:10] "dati.txt" with errorbars,
Tad rezultāts izskatās sekojoši (lai palielinātu, uz attēla uzklikšķiniet):
Ja rodas kādas specifiskas vajadzības, vajadzīgo funkciju vai komandu var atrast gan izvēlnēs (tikai windows versijai), gan help failos.
Te vēl piemērs, kā izskatās uzzīmēti vairāki grafiki, kas uzdoti parametriskajās koordinātēs, zīmēti ar DOS versijas GnuPlot palīdzību:
Programma ir bezmaksas produkts un pietiekoši ērta izmantošanai, iesaku!